2023-03-31 10:24:36 +00:00
|
|
|
# Fonts
|
|
|
|
|
|
|
|
I always want the best fonts for my terminal, my text editor, my ...
|
|
|
|
But I'm not satisfied easily, so I keep trying new fonts.
|
2023-04-01 07:49:05 +00:00
|
|
|
Prefer free fonts of course :D
|
2023-03-31 10:24:36 +00:00
|
|
|
|
|
|
|
TLDR:
|
|
|
|
|
2023-06-28 12:14:23 +00:00
|
|
|
If use macOS, use [San Francisco](https://developer.apple.com/fonts/) for everything.
|
2023-06-29 07:24:26 +00:00
|
|
|
Remember each time macOS release new version/new update,
|
|
|
|
you should download again to get (maybe) latest version.
|
2023-06-28 12:14:23 +00:00
|
|
|
|
|
|
|
Otherwise:
|
|
|
|
|
2023-03-31 10:24:36 +00:00
|
|
|
- Use [JetBrains Mono](https://github.com/JetBrains/JetBrainsMono) for code.
|
|
|
|
- Use [Inter](https://github.com/rsms/inter) for everything else.
|
|
|
|
|
2023-05-30 18:20:41 +00:00
|
|
|
All images belows is either official images I got from fonts website or my own screenshots.
|
2023-03-31 10:24:36 +00:00
|
|
|
I'm too lazy to screenshot anw :D
|
|
|
|
|
2023-05-30 18:20:41 +00:00
|
|
|
## [JetBrains Mono](https://github.com/JetBrains/JetBrainsMono)
|
2023-03-31 10:24:36 +00:00
|
|
|
|
|
|
|
- Support Vietnamese
|
2023-04-17 08:48:16 +00:00
|
|
|
- Support bold, italic
|
2023-03-31 10:24:36 +00:00
|
|
|
- Support ligatures
|
|
|
|
|
|
|
|
![img00](https://github.com/JetBrains/JetBrainsMono/raw/master/images/character-set@2x.png)
|
|
|
|
|
|
|
|
## [Iosevka](https://github.com/be5invis/Iosevka)
|
|
|
|
|
|
|
|
I often choose SS08 variant because I also love [PragmataPro](https://fsd.it/shop/fonts/pragmatapro/) too.
|
|
|
|
|
|
|
|
- Support Vietnamese
|
|
|
|
- Support bold, italic
|
|
|
|
- Support ligatures
|
|
|
|
- Support display font (non mono)
|
|
|
|
|
|
|
|
Font is narrow, can display much more on small screen.
|
2023-05-30 18:20:41 +00:00
|
|
|
But too much config/variant for ligatures scares me.
|
2023-03-31 10:24:36 +00:00
|
|
|
|
|
|
|
![img01](https://raw.githubusercontent.com/be5invis/Iosevka/v21.1.1/images/iosevka-ss08.dark.svg#gh-dark-mode-only)
|
|
|
|
|
|
|
|
## [Recursive](https://github.com/arrowtype/recursive)
|
|
|
|
|
|
|
|
I often choose Casual variant.
|
|
|
|
|
|
|
|
- Support Vietnamese
|
|
|
|
- Support bold, italic
|
|
|
|
- Support ligatures
|
|
|
|
- Support display font (non mono)
|
|
|
|
|
2023-04-01 07:23:13 +00:00
|
|
|
Looks good on my phone.
|
|
|
|
|
|
|
|
![android-000](https://raw.githubusercontent.com/haunt98/posts-images/main/android-000.jpg)
|
|
|
|
|
2023-03-31 10:24:36 +00:00
|
|
|
## [Martian Mono](https://github.com/evilmartians/mono)
|
|
|
|
|
|
|
|
- No Vietnamese
|
|
|
|
- Support bold
|
|
|
|
- No italic
|
|
|
|
- No ligatures
|
|
|
|
|
|
|
|
Font is wide, remember to edit line height to make it looks good.
|
|
|
|
I like its bold, strong look.
|
|
|
|
|
|
|
|
![img02](https://github.com/evilmartians/mono/raw/main/documentation/martian-mono-character-set.png)
|
|
|
|
|
|
|
|
## [agave](https://github.com/blobject/agave)
|
|
|
|
|
|
|
|
- No Vietnamese
|
|
|
|
- Support bold
|
|
|
|
- No italic
|
|
|
|
- No ligatures
|
|
|
|
|
|
|
|
Font is small, can display much more on small screen.
|
|
|
|
I like its curved look.
|
|
|
|
|
|
|
|
## [Hermit](https://github.com/pcaro90/hermit)
|
|
|
|
|
|
|
|
- No Vietnamese
|
|
|
|
- Support bold, italic
|
|
|
|
- No ligatures
|
|
|
|
|
|
|
|
Looks unique to me, with some sharp look.
|
|
|
|
|
|
|
|
## [APL-385](https://apl385.com/fonts/index.htm) and [APL386](https://github.com/abrudz/APL386)
|
|
|
|
|
2023-04-01 02:08:52 +00:00
|
|
|
- No Vietnamese
|
|
|
|
- No bold, italic
|
|
|
|
- No ligatures (APL386 support)
|
2023-03-31 10:24:36 +00:00
|
|
|
|
|
|
|
I love its wide look, also it's feel nostalgic.
|
|
|
|
|
|
|
|
## [Cozette](https://github.com/slavfox/Cozette)
|
|
|
|
|
|
|
|
- No Vietnamese
|
|
|
|
- No bold, italic
|
|
|
|
- No ligatures
|
|
|
|
|
2023-05-30 18:20:41 +00:00
|
|
|
Feel 8-bit vibe, mono to death.
|
2023-03-31 10:24:36 +00:00
|
|
|
But sometimes it's hard to read.
|
|
|
|
|
|
|
|
![img03](https://github.com/slavfox/Cozette/raw/master/img/sample.png)
|
|
|
|
|
|
|
|
## Murr fonts, but I don't use much
|
|
|
|
|
|
|
|
- [Fira Code](https://github.com/tonsky/FiraCode): best ligatures.
|
2023-05-30 18:20:41 +00:00
|
|
|
- [Cascadia Code](https://github.com/microsoft/cascadia-code): seems discontinued :(.
|
|
|
|
- [Input](https://input.djr.com/): seems discontinued :(.
|
|
|
|
- [Monoid](https://github.com/larsenwork/monoid): seems discontinued :(.
|
|
|
|
- [Fantasque Sans Mono](https://github.com/belluzj/fantasque-sans): Comic fonts vibe, seems discontinued :(.
|
|
|
|
- [mononoki](https://github.com/madmalik/mononoki): share same vibe with agave.
|
|
|
|
|
|
|
|
"Costing money" fonts, but I like it, will buy it if I have money:
|
|
|
|
|
|
|
|
- [PragmataPro](https://fsd.it/shop/fonts/pragmatapro/)
|
|
|
|
- [Berkeley Mono Typeface](https://berkeleygraphics.com/typefaces/berkeley-mono/)
|